AT&T Q1 FY26: where the revenue came from and where it went
AT&T Q1 FY26: revenue $31.5B (+3% year over year). Net profit $3.8B. Largest cohort Wireless Service $17.7B. The whole income statement as a sankey diagram from the SEC filing.

The numbers
| Item | Value | Share of revenue | Year over year |
|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ue | 31.5 | 100% | +3% |
| Wireless Service | 17.7 | 56% | +2% |
| Product | 6 | 19% | +10% |
| Advanced Home Internet | 2.8 | 9% | +27% |
| Service Other | 2 | 6% | −23% |
| Business Fiber and Advanced… | 1.9 | 6% | +7% |
| Business Transitional | 1.1 | 3% | −16% |
| Cost of revenue | −12.6 | 40% | |
| Gross profit | 18.9 | 60% margin | +1pp |
| SG&A | −7.3 | 23% | +0pp |
| Other | −5 | 16% | +0pp |
| Operating profit | 6.7 | 21% margin | +2pp |
| Tax | −1.2 | ||
| Interest & other costs | −1.7 | ||
| Net profit | 3.8 | 12% | −2pp |
